Land Transfer Act Notices.

NOTICE is hereby given that the several parcels of land hereinafter described will be brought under the provisions of “The Land Transfer Act, 1885,” unless caveat be lodged forbidding the same in each case within one calendar month next after the date of publication hereof.

Sections 2, 2A, 2B, 3, and part of Section 1A, Block II., Town of Lawrence.—NICHOLAS OLIVER POTTS, MATTHEW HENRY POTTS, and GEORGE PRICE BEAUMONT, Applicants. Occupied by Henry Alexander Wicks. No. 3886.

Sections 81, 82, and part of Section 114, Block V., Otepopo District.—JAMES GEORGE FINCH, Applicant. Occupied by Robert Haugh. No. 3887.

Part of Sections 1 and 2, North-east Valley District.—JAMES HALLS LAMBERT, Applicant. Occupied by John Campbell. No. 3888.

Section 17 and part of Sections 11, 12, and 16, Block XXV., Dunedin.—JOHN LILLIE GILLIES and WILLIAM GILLIES, Applicants. Unoccupied. No. 3889.

Section 34, Block XVIII., Dunedin.—WILLIAM HENRY ALEXANDER, Applicant. Occupied by Edward William Alexander. No. 3890.

Diagrams may be inspected at this office.

Dated this 17th day of June, 1889, at the Lands Registry Office, Dunedin.

H. TURTON,
District Land Registrar.

Mining Notices.

STATEMENT OF THE AFFAIRS OF A COMPANY.

Name of company: The All Nations Quartz-mining Company (Limited).

When formed, and date of registration: 10th March, 1888.

Whether in active operation or not: In active operation.

Where business is conducted, and name of Legal Manager: Aylmer Street, Ross; J. W. Hodgson.

Nominal capital: £12,000.

Amount of capital subscribed: £12,000.

Amount of capital actually paid up in cash: £1,011 4s. 6d.

Paid-up value of scrip given to shareholders, and amount of cash received for same: Nil.

Paid-up value of scrip given to shareholders on which no cash has been paid: Nil.

Number of shares into which capital is divided: 24,000.

Number of shares allotted: 24,000.

Amount paid up per share: 11d.

Amount called up per share: 11d.

Number and amount of calls in arrear: £13 0s. 4d.

Number of shares forfeited: 3,533

Number of forfeited shares sold, and money received for same: 267; 11s. 1d.

Number of shareholders at time of registration of company: 44.

Total amount of dividends declared: Nil.

Total amount of dividends paid: Nil.

Total amount of unclaimed dividends: Nil.

Amount of cash at bankers: Nil.

Amount of cash in hand: Nil.

Amount of debts directly due to the company: £13 0s. 4d.

Amount of debts considered good; £7 14s. 9d.

I, J. W. Hodgson, of Ross, the Manager of the All Nations Quartz-mining Company (Limited), do solemnly and sincerely declare that this is a true and complete statement of the affairs of the said company at the present date;

and I make this solemn declaration conscientiously believing the same to be true, and by virtue of “The Justices of the Peace Act, 1882.”

J. W. HODGSON,
Manager.

Declared before me, at Ross, this 10th day of June, 1889—F. Moran, J.P.
